2015-05-21 46 views
2

我用內的.bash_profile設置附加路徑​​玩耍。要看看會發生什麼,我做了:export PATH="/Users/neil/blah"並有目的地沒有包括它在最後的$PATH。當然,我的路徑被打破了,所以當我進入終端時,它不會讓我輸入任何東西。訪問的.bash_profile通過取景器(不使用終端因爲當前路徑變量被打破)

基本上我需要做的是找到一種方法來訪問我的的.bash_profile文件進行修復,而且不需要使用終端(因爲我目前不能使用終端,因爲我的PATH變量被打破)。我環顧四周,無法在finder中找到顯示隱藏文件的選項。

有關如何在不使用終端的情況下查找和修改此隱藏文件的任何建議?

在此先感謝!

回答:當我試圖在Mac的TextEdit應用程序中找到該文件時,找不到任何顯示隱藏文件的方法。但是,使用TextMate打開時,底部會顯示一個明顯的「顯示隱藏文件」複選框。我只是打開了.bash_profile,拿出壞代碼,保存它,重新打開終端窗口,它的工作。

回答

1

手動輸入路徑〜/ .bash_profile到任何文本編輯器中,或者告訴finder顯示隱藏文件並在那裏導航。此外,如果終端有問題,你應該仍然能夠ctrl-c出來的消息,並圍繞使用vim來解決它。

2

PATH僅當您不提供絕對路徑時才需要查找。雖然

vi .bash_profile 

可能無法正常工作,因爲shell不知道在哪裏vi是,下面的:

/usr/bin/vi .bash_profile 

(假設vi實際上是/usr/bin/)。

0

如果您在計算機上擁有管理員權限。以其他用戶身份登錄,然後使用錯誤的PATH重命名或編輯.bash_profile。

相關問題